Output cfbfbc988b05676c6563030306be8af1e68cde920e2533212c33e36cb0a21a91:1

value
1466775357
script pubkey
OP_0 OP_PUSHBYTES_20 43bb450a791dc4c7691b0bb2094546137c2cb78b
address
bc1qgwa52znerhzvw6gmpweqj32xzd7zedutv4xu50
transaction
cfbfbc988b05676c6563030306be8af1e68cde920e2533212c33e36cb0a21a91
spent
true